This book had an amazing concept, which was partially well executed. In my opinion the pacing was weird; there were parts that dragged and parts that were going by way too fast. I think this story worked better as a movie. I also got very frustrated with the main character from time to time, he was a little full of himself and deeply insecure at the same time. That is a very normal teenager/young adult state to be in, but in his case, I would've loved to not experience it while being in his head. - I also felt like Artemis was solely constructed to be this "ideal girl" to chase after (mainly: a little too cool for you, self-confident in what she does but just so unhappy with the way she looks - which she can obviously be "saved from" by the protagonist), which was one of the reasons why I wanted to throw this book against the neatest wall sometimes.
